Emi Martinez has revealed he suffered a damaged finger through the warm-up forward of Aston Villa’s Europa League closing victory over SC Freiburg. The shot-stopper required consideration from Villa’s medical employees earlier than kick-off, but nonetheless took his place between the posts and stored a clear sheet within the commanding 3–0 triumph.
Youri Tielemans broke the impasse for Villa late within the first half, earlier than Emi Buendia doubled the benefit previous to the interval. Morgan Rogers then netted a 3rd earlier than the hour mark, as Villa cruised to their first European trophy in 44 years. Talking after the ultimate whistle, Martinez make clear why he had been receiving remedy earlier than the match bought below approach and was so emotional after the full-time whistle.

“What we achieved tonight was lovely. I really feel proud and the sensation I continue to grow match after match,” the goalkeeper advised ESPN. “Right now I broke my finger throughout warmups, however I did not see it as a nasty factor.
“I’ve by no means damaged a finger earlier than and each time I attempted to catch the ball, the finger would simply slip away within the different path. “However, these are simply issues you must undergo.
“The reality is that the followers and the membership are like household to me. Each time I step out to defend the Aston Villa objective, I accomplish that with immense delight.
“Right now, I attempted to pour in all my expertise, and all these coaching classes that nobody ever sees and at last bore fruit at present.”
